GALAXY Water Pump LR123392 LR154597 For Land Rover Range Rover Sport 2014 Velar 2017 Discovery 4 2017 Jaguar JDE41184 JDE38596

GALAXY Water Pump LR123392 LR154597 For Land Rover Range Rover Sport 2014 Velar 2017 Discovery 4 2017 Jaguar JDE41184 JDE38596
thumb
thumb
thumb
thumb
thumb
sku: 1005006981407688
$98.84
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ed